Subject: Key rotation — Ledgerscope audit-log viewer

Team,

We rotated the Ledgerscope service key this morning after the quarterly review flagged it as overdue. The old key stops working Friday at noon. Your pending review branch for the viewer's pagination fix still references the stale credential in the integration test config, so update it before re-requesting review. All other consumers have been migrated already. New key for the staging environment follows.

service key, tafog-fajop: kto11_qcz7hs8cjIG

Capacity note — Lanternline tracing tier. Span ingestion from the Pellwick checkout services doubled after the Quorva rollout, and the trace collector pods in the Harset cluster are now sitting at 70% CPU during evening peaks. We've re-sharded the span index and raised sampler limits rather than adding nodes; hold off on scaling until the next review. If you get paged for collector backpressure, check queue depth first. The current tuning constants are listed below.

tuning table, kawep-tawif:
CAPS = {
    "olidor": 80,
    "belion": 7,
    "quenys": 225,
    "druox": 839,
    "fraath": 482,
}

Inkcheck runs on every docs pull request at Brindleworks and blocks merges that include unredacted credentials, internal hostnames, or customer identifiers in prose or code samples. As a security reviewer, you'll mostly interact with it when an author requests an override; overrides require your approval and are logged for audit. False positives are common with example tokens, so check the match context before approving. The rule catalog, override procedure, and audit log location are documented on the internal page below.

wiki page, bawig-yawep: https://jenkins.nelvrotech.local/ticket/build/projects/view/view/pages/view/a285c2b5588ad4f337d9b5f2